Silent Tip Exhaust are new tips available on all new ordered boats, to meet the growing demand for quieter boats. The tip alone will "drop the sound level on a direct drive boat with standard mufflers to that of a standard V-drive". As most of you are aware, a standard V-drive muffler is pretty quiet....add these and it'll be super-nice!

The beauty of this tip is that it will quiet the boat with no loss or degrading of the performance at all.

HPTips.jpg

They are available to retro-fit to your existing boat.

Let's clarify a few things.

The new STE tips are NOT the Polished Turn Downs as have been available.

The only purpose of the STE tips are for noise reduction.

They are NOT designed as turn downs, and actually only very slightly angle the tip. The interior baffle design is what makes these tips the best choice for a quieter boat.

Yes, the STE tips will make every boat quieter. Will the difference mentioned between a standard direct drive and one with STE tips be the same difference on a V-drive? I don't have data on that yet, although I believe it will still make a difference.

I would order any 2006 boat with this option.

These tips are mfg'd by a company that does nothing but high-performance exhaust silencers.

We did a retro-fit to a 2006 Response LX, and the install took 3.5 hours of qualified tech time. Obviously some boats or shops will take longer.
